The AIESEC Logo
Introduced in 1991, the AIESEC logo remains a relevant and important component of the
AIESEC brand identity.

The logo Design shows

• Young people gaining definition as they come out of the blue Mass
• Young people forming themselves as individuals for the future.

In short, it represents how AIESEC enables young people to discover and develop their
potential and head towards their future with a clearer and stronger vision for themselves.

The logo should not be modified in anyway and should always be used according to the
guidelines in this section.

•      The Logo symbolizes
•      Young people shown through carrying of book
•      Walking forward represents walking towards the future
•      Increasing definition represents forming/developing as individuals
•      Emerging from the blue mass represents building your own path or moving towards your
            personal vision

The logo will continue to appear on all AIESEC media and materials in all circumstances.



The Global descriptor
The Global Descriptor is preferred to accompany the AIESEC Logo. The descriptor
supports the AIESEC logo in people understanding more about the organisation at first view
itself.




The use of the logo under the Logo is optional. However, the descriptor can only be used
under the Logo.

Colour Combinations
The logo can be used as a powerful tool for communication if communicated consistently
and with repeatedly. Being the most powerful visual element within our brand we can
strengthen our overall brand by representing it on the right backgrounds.

                                                              Blue

                                 Pantone                      286C

                                Web (hex)                   #003399

                                  RGB                       0/51/153

                                  CMYK                     100/91/6/1

                                   HSB                     220/100/60

                                   Lab                      25/21/-61


The following combinations of the logo here illustrate the correct use of the logo in positive
and reverse formats. Any of these combinations can be used in any medium of
communication, i.e. print, web, etc.

Any other combinations or changes to the typeface should not be used.

Clear	
  space	
  
	
  
To protect the strength and integrity of the logo, a clear space, free of any other visual
elements, should be maintained. This includes additions of entity (country, territory, local)
names, changing background colors, or adding a shadow. The only exception is with the
global descriptor.

In the example below, the unit of measurement for clear space equals the height of the
people. The clear space on the right side is 1 unit. The clear space on the left, bottom, and
top is 0.5 units.

Logo	
  placement	
  and	
  Size	
  
The placement for the logo is to bleed off the left or bottom side of the page and cover 80
percent of the page. The logo should be placed prominently on any materials and should
not be placed as a background, within text, or underneath text or images.




On A4 pages – both portrait and landscape – the height of the logo should be at least 8
millimeters. We recommend 1.5 units from the logo to the upper or lower edge of the page
(see illustration). For other page sizes, follow the 80% recommendation and use the
downloadable vector format to resize at optimal proportions and without quality loss.

The use of the descriptor under the logo is optional however when you decide to it please
adhere to the space guidelines.
